Make a Case for Immersive Gaming – The Best Gaming Monitors

If you are a serious gamer looking for a serious gaming experience, a high-quality gaming monitor is a must-have equipment. The right monitor not only gives you a clear and crisp view of your game, it can also give you an edge during gameplay, providing faster response times, accurate details on your game, and a smoother overall experience. There are many monitors available in the Philippines alone that can offer a unique and impressive visual for your desktop PC. But if you are looking to take gaming on a next level, there’s a special way to select the proper monitor for your gaming rig.

Go for Crisp Resolutions

The resolution of your gaming monitor refers to the number of pixels that make up the screen. A higher resolution generally means a clearer and more detailed image. Most gamers often gun for 4K resolution monitors immediately, since these not only offer beyond high-resolution imaging but also covers the other aspects needed for the monitor. However, if you’re on a budget or your desktop can’t provide 4K graphics, a lower resolution monitor may still provide a great gaming experience. A 1080p Full-HD monitor is still an acceptable monitor on a budget, but the 1440p wide monitor pretty much hits the sweet spot.

Learn Your Monitor’s Refresh Rate

The refresh rate of your gaming monitor refers to the number of times per second that the image on the screen is updated. A higher refresh rate can reduce motion blur and make gameplay feel smoother and more responsive. Many gamers prefer a monitor with a refresh rate of 144Hz or higher, since fast-paced gaming works best at higher rates, though if you are a casual gamer who only plays single-player games, a good 90Hz monitor can also get the job done.

Clock in the Response Time

The response time of your gaming monitor refers to how quickly the screen can display changes in the image. A faster response time can reduce ghosting and other visual artifacts that can interfere with gameplay. Look for a monitor with a response time of 1ms or less for the best performance.

Choosing Based on Panel Type

Gaming monitors use different types of panels depending on their build, each with its own strengths and weaknesses. TN panels are the most common and offer fast response times and high refresh rates, but may not have the best color accuracy or viewing angles. IPS panels offer better color accuracy and wider viewing angles, but often come in with slower response times. Size Often Matters

The size of your gaming monitor is largely a matter of personal preference, but larger screens can provide a more immersive gaming experience. However, larger screens may also require more desk space and can be more expensive. A standard 24-inch monitor can be a great starting point for your desktop, but going as large as 32-inch or even 40-inch is also possible. If you know your PC capabilities, you could even hook up two same-size monitors for multitasking, or if you want to simulate a true wide-screen gaming experience.

Look for Additional Features on Your Monitor

Some gaming monitors offer additional features that can enhance gameplay. For example, some monitors include G-Sync or FreeSync technology, which can synchronize the refresh rate of the monitor with the frame rate of your graphics card for smoother gameplay. Other monitors may include built-in speakers, USB ports, or adjustable stands.

Choosing the best gaming monitor requires considering several factors, including resolution, refresh rate, response time, panel type, size, and additional features. By taking the time to research and compare different models, you can find a monitor that meets your needs and provides the best possible gaming experience.
